1998 Acura RL Overheating issue

Engine Cooling problem
1998 Acura RL 6 cyl Front Wheel Drive Automatic 148000 miles
----------------------------------------------------------------
I bought this Acura 98 RL as is with the overheating issue and it looks like I'm stuck with it. My repair man changed the head gasket, radiator and the car is stil overheating. He decided to keep the fans working as long as the engine is turning. Still not working. I decided from that to buy another engine. He replaced the engine in the car and after a test drive for about 8 miles, the car overheated again. I found out that the water was too hot. The extension cord from the radiator to the engine is too hot. When I put the heat on, the overheat went down but the engine light on the board lights up. I'm so disappointed and need help. He doesn't know what to do either and the car is just there. Please help

Wow. ok Different engine, what is different about the engine? is it new, used, rebuilt? The thermostat is new? you have verified that the water is hot in the radiator? has a pressure test of the cooling system been done?
